Should kids solve sudoku in pencil?

Definitely pencil, with an eraser nearby. Guessing and backtracking are part of learning the game, and being able to erase keeps it playful. Writing tiny "candidate" numbers in a corner of a square is a real solver technique kids enjoy discovering.

Is this sudoku size right for a beginner?

Smaller grids are the on-ramp: 4×4 boards suit first-timers, 6×6 suits kids who've solved a few and want more of a challenge. This 6×6 is a good step up once the 4×4s feel easy.
